Due to a series of injuries, Barcelona has had to call up several young players from La Masia for recent matches. For the game against Villarreal (5-1), the club included 16-year-old forward Toni Fernández, who didn't take the field but drew attention for an ill-advised action.

Details: Before the match began, as Toni Fernández was taking his place on the bench, he accidentally stepped on the seat reserved for head coach Hansi Flick.

When Flick later approached his seat, he immediately noticed the boot mark. He asked Toni if it was his doing, leaving the young player visibly embarrassed.

Reminder: During the match against Villarreal, Barcelona lost their starting goalkeeper Marc-André ter Stegen, who will miss the rest of the season due to a serious injury.
